Trying to read a DVD that was burned on another computer. My computer refuses to recognize it at all...just says that there is a blank DVD. I've looked up driver updates, there are none. I'm running Vista...any ideas?

Did you use a program like imgburn to burn the dvd or did you drop the files onto the dvd in computer?

If you did the latter you have to right click the drive and click eject, that way windows can close the track or else that'll happen. Try again XD

May also have been the wrong type of DVD for the burner as well. There are 2 different types (+ and -) and they're incompatible w/ each other.

Lot's of the minus types are marketed very cheaply (like Maxell 3 pks.) and they don't list the type except generally in the very fine print (and sometimes not at all).
